Watch the video to see this pull together in under 10 minutes - plus, learn a marbling technique that adds a gorgeous finishing touch! </p><br /></i></a> Pumpkin Pie Dip Adapted from Cooking Classy</a></p> Notes <p>Make this recipe ahead of time and store it, refrigerated, in an airtight container. </p><br /></p> Ingredients<ol>2 cups powdered sugar</li><br />8 ounces cream cheese, softened</li><br />1 1/4 cups canned pumpkin</a></li><br />1/2 cup sour cream</li><br />3 teaspoons pumpkin pie spice</li><br />Caramel sauce</a>, for drizzling</li><br />Graham crackers, for serving</li></ol><br /> Directions<ol><br /><li>Cream together powdered sugar and cream cheese until combined, then, using a mixer, beat for a minute until smooth and fluffy.</li><br /><li>Add in sour cream, pumpkin pie spice, and canned pumpkin, then mix until well-blended, about 2 minutes. Drizzle with caramel sauce, and serve with graham crackers. </li><br /></ol><br /> Information Category Other, Desserts Cuisine North American Yield 4 cups <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/><br /><br /><br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> <br /> Average ( votes): <br /> <br /> <br /><br />Print recipe</a><br /></p><br />
